Transaction defaad46f5d63da80411598213777f234c2ff51da21a7252d9787eca14c6085a
1 Input
1 Output
-
defaad46f5d63da80411598213777f234c2ff51da21a7252d9787eca14c6085a:0
- value
- 519236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 464222817d4089aafc5cfd388965a1287e56be43 OP_EQUAL
- address
- 386WT6cN33b5ZU2QM6TyEdz5oXP88jnKrc